Types of Paint Finishes
When it pertains to repaint surfaces, there are five primary types you need to understand about: level,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each type serves a specific purpose and can drastically influence the appearance of your space.
Flat coatings have a matte appearance, making them terrific for concealing flaws on walls. They're ideal for ceilings or low-traffic areas however can be testing to clean.
Eggshell coatings provide a mild sheen, giving even more durability while still being flexible on imperfections. They're suitable for living areas or bed rooms.
Satin coatings are popular for their soft shine, making them functional for various applications, consisting of bathroom and kitchens. They're less complicated to tidy than flat or eggshell surfaces, making them sensible for high-traffic areas.
Semi-gloss finishes supply an obvious luster, which works well for trim, moldings, and cabinets. They're very resilient and very easy to wipe down, best for rooms vulnerable to moisture.
Finally, gloss finishes have a reflective, shiny surface, making them suitable for accent items or furnishings.
Understanding these types of paint coatings will aid you make educated decisions for your following paint task.
